What do the governments of Juan Peron in Argentina and Getulio Vargas in Brazil have in common?

The governments of Juan Peron in Argentina and Getulio Vargas in Brazil had several similarities, including populist ideologies, establishment of authoritarian regimes, and economic policies promoting national development.

Similarities between the governments of Juan Peron in Argentina and Getulio Vargas in Brazil:

  • Both leaders were populists who championed working-class interests and implemented policies to improve the lives of their respective populations.
  • Both leaders established authoritarian regimes and faced opposition from political opponents.
  • Both leaders implemented economic policies that aimed to reduce dependency on foreign powers and promote national industrialization.

These similarities demonstrate a common approach taken by Peron and Vargas in addressing the needs of their countries' populations while consolidating power and promoting economic development.
